Output 8620e5e98f230116de9279fbe6a43e5f27617e1c1a89828e3fa5d43e510ae642:4

value
568354276
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 bb2eb5ae8501978f5d7d1b5f55ae6570610d0227 OP_EQUALVERIFY OP_CHECKSIG
address
1J4jKKVEhiWqhxnoPVCAUaCbsDYtBm7DkN
transaction
8620e5e98f230116de9279fbe6a43e5f27617e1c1a89828e3fa5d43e510ae642
spent
true